The cabinet beneath your kitchen sink is one of the hardest areas in the home to keep organized. Pipes, cleaning supplies, trash bags, and household products often compete for limited space, leaving the cabinet cluttered and difficult to use.
With a few practical storage solutions and smart organization techniques, you can turn this overlooked cabinet into one of the most functional areas in your kitchen.

1. Remove Everything First
Take everything out of the cabinet and wipe down the shelves.
Check for:
Water leaks
Moisture damage
Expired cleaning products
Duplicate items
Starting with a clean space makes organizing much easier.
2. Install a Two-Tier Organizer
A two-tier sliding organizer is one of the best upgrades for under-sink storage.
Benefits include:
Maximizes vertical space
Easy access to supplies
Adjustable shelves
Keeps products visible
Makes better use of deep cabinets
3. Group Similar Items Together
Create dedicated sections for:
Dishwashing supplies
Household cleaners
Sponges
Trash bags
Dishwasher tablets
Gloves
Grouping similar items makes everyday tasks faster.
4. Use Clear Storage Bins
Bins help contain smaller items that tend to create clutter.
They're perfect for:
Cleaning cloths
Brushes
Extra sponges
Spray bottle refills
5. Store Frequently Used Products in Front
Place everyday items where they're easiest to reach.
Store less frequently used products toward the back of the cabinet.
6. Take Advantage of Cabinet Doors
The inside of cabinet doors can hold:
Cleaning brushes
Rubber gloves
Spray bottles
Trash bag rolls
Adding door organizers creates extra storage without reducing shelf space.
7. Use Stackable Containers
If your cabinet has enough height, stackable storage bins allow you to use vertical space more efficiently.
8. Label Storage Bins
Simple labels help everyone in the household know where supplies belong, making it easier to maintain an organized cabinet.
9. Keep Moisture Under Control
Place a waterproof liner inside the cabinet to protect against spills and leaks.
It's a small investment that can help protect your cabinetry over time.
10. Store Heavy Items on the Bottom
Larger bottles and heavier cleaning products should remain on the bottom level for stability and easier access.
11. Declutter Regularly
Every few months:
Remove empty bottles
Dispose of expired products
Reorganize supplies
Clean the cabinet
Routine maintenance keeps clutter from returning.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the best way to organize under a kitchen sink?
Using a two-tier organizer, clear storage bins, and cabinet door organizers helps maximize storage while keeping cleaning supplies easy to access.
How do I maximize space under my sink?
Take advantage of vertical storage, group similar items together, and store frequently used products in the front for easy access.
What should I store under my kitchen sink?
Most people store dish soap, cleaning sprays, sponges, trash bags, gloves, dishwasher tablets, and cleaning cloths beneath the kitchen sink.
How often should I reorganize under my sink?
Cleaning and reorganizing the cabinet every three to six months helps prevent clutter and allows you to remove expired or unused products.
